    How do you reset RAP 155 or a 205 to factory defaults? I'd like to convert either of these to IAP but can't seem to reset them. Tried keeping the reset button pressed for 5-10-15-30 seconds after booting it, but no luck. Not getting any IP addresses from the ports or seeing any new WLANs

    The reset button needs to be pressed while applying power to the AP.

     

    The RAP-155 can be reset to Instant. The 205 will depend on what model it is. If it has a reset button, it should be revert back to Instant mode as well. 

     

    If you are able to connect to the console port of the AP as you're attempting to reset, you should see messages indicating what's going on.

    All versions of the 205 will list as APINH205. The Instant version will have a sticker on the back that lists IAP-205-US (or some other country code), where the standard CAP version will have a sticker simply listing AP-205.
